Front Door Speaker Installation

Im installing some new 6.5 speakers in the front door panels of my 2002 Nissan Maxima. My question is, could I just wire up the factory wires (in this case the brown wire and brown/white wire) to the new wires from the aftermarket speakers or do I need an entirely new wiring "harness?" Keep me posted guys, I have the door panel off at the moment and want to get this thing done asap.
